What is a hybrid embedded software engineer?

A Hybrid Embedded Software Engineer is a professional who designs, develops, and maintains software that runs on embedded systems, often integrating both hardware and software components. The 'hybrid' aspect refers to their ability to work across different platforms, such as combining traditional embedded programming with higher-level software, networking, or cloud-based solutions. These engineers typically write code in languages like C, C++, or Python and work closely with hardware engineers to ensure seamless integration of software and hardware. Their work is crucial in industries like automotive, IoT, robotics, and consumer electronics, where devices need to operate reliably and efficiently.

How do hybrid embedded software engineers typically collaborate with hardware teams during product development?

Hybrid Embedded Software Engineers often work closely with hardware engineers to ensure seamless integration between software and physical components. This collaboration involves frequent cross-functional meetings, joint debugging sessions, and hands-on testing to resolve issues at the intersection of hardware and software. Effective communication and flexibility are essential, as requirements may evolve based on hardware constraints or performance findings. This partnership is crucial for delivering robust, reliable embedded systems that meet both performance and safety standards.

What are the key skills and qualifications needed to thrive as a hybrid embedded software engineer, and why are they important?

To thrive as a Hybrid Embedded Software Engineer, you need strong proficiency in C/C++ programming, embedded systems design, and a degree in computer engineering or a related field. Familiarity with real-time operating systems (RTOS), microcontroller platforms, hardware debugging tools, and version control systems like Git is typically required. Excellent problem-solving, collaboration, and adaptability are crucial soft skills in this position. These abilities ensure the development of reliable, efficient embedded solutions and seamless integration between hardware and software components.

What is the difference between Hybrid Embedded Software Engineer vs Firmware Engineer?

AspectHybrid Embedded Software EngineerFirmware Engineer
Required CredentialsBachelor's in Electrical Engineering, Computer Science, or related; experience with embedded systemsBachelor's in Electrical Engineering, Computer Science, or related; experience with firmware development
Work EnvironmentDesigning and integrating software across hardware platforms, often in cross-functional teamsDeveloping low-level code directly interacting with hardware, often in manufacturing or product development
Industry UsageAutomotive, IoT, consumer electronics, medical devicesConsumer electronics, IoT, industrial equipment, embedded systems

The Hybrid Embedded Software Engineer focuses on developing and integrating software that bridges hardware and software layers, often working on complex systems. Firmware Engineers primarily write low-level code that directly controls hardware components. While both roles require embedded systems knowledge, the hybrid engineer has a broader scope involving software integration, whereas firmware engineers specialize in low-level hardware interaction.

The Senior Geotechnical Engineer is responsible for managing geotechnical projects, geotechnical report preparation, geotechnical proposal preparation, and performing basic and complex geotechnical calculations. The Senior Geotechnical Engineer will be a mentor to other junior geotechnical staff and may supervise other engineers and geologists. This is an exempt salaried position that reports to the Engineering Services Manager / Area Manager.

Essential Duties and Responsibilities

Engineering

  • Direct and execute geotechnical project assignments including proposal preparation, engineering analysis, report preparation, field exploration and laboratory analysis.
  • Evaluate ground conditions and understand their impact on design and construction.
  • Perform shallow and deep foundation designs, slope stability analyses, and seismic hazard evaluations.
  • Peer review geotechnical reports prepared by other geotechnical engineering staff.
  • Develop and manage geotechnical laboratory testing programs.
